Space station air leak: someone drilled the hole, say Russians

Several attempts at drilling were made by a wavering hand either on Earth or in orbit, in what could be accident or sabotage An air leak on the International Space Station might have been sabotage, according to the head of Russias Roscosmos space agency, and an investigation is under way. Dmitry Rogozin said the caused from outside by a tiny meteorite, but later admitted that had been ruled out. Chris B – NSF (@NASASpaceflight) ISS Leak summary: First thought was MMOD strike. Then NASA released pics. Lots of people: “Hmmm,…

Read More